Obituary for Joyce Thelma Papaycik (Celona)

Joyce Thelma  Papaycik (Celona)
Papaycik, Joyce Thelma (nee Celona), 65, of Egg Harbor Twp, formerly of Hammonton, passed away on Saturday, June 14, 2014.

She was predeceased by her parents, Thelma and Anthony Celona.

Joyce is survived by her husband, James Papaycik, her brother Anthony P. Celona (Barbara), her niece, Andrea Celona, and her nephew, Anthony R. Celona.

Joyce worked as a hair stylist at Mirror Mirror in Margate and most recently at Scissor Wizards in Linwood. During the spring and summer you find her in the garden tending to the plants and flowers. She loved visiting Key West, FL with her many friends and family. Over the years, Joyce was the type of person who made lasting friends wherever she went. She will be missed by all who knew and loved her.
